基于51单片机的简易数字电压表设计与实现

版权申诉
0 下载量 143 浏览量 更新于2024-07-02 收藏 261KB DOC 举报
本课程设计文档是关于单片机简易数字电压表的制作,针对自动化专业0904班的学生进行。课程名称为“单片机原理与应用”,设计目标是利用51单片机配合A/D转换芯片,构建一个能够测量0-5V直流电压并具有高精度(误差小于0.02V)的数字电压表。设计内容包括系统设计方案的选择、硬件设计(如电路布局、元器件选择)、参数计算、应用程序设计,以及软硬件的调试过程。 设计过程中,学生需利用单片机开发板作为主控平台,结合PC机进行编程和模拟测试,同时借助Protel和PROTEUS等软件进行电路设计和仿真。设计要求学生不仅要有扎实的理论基础,还要具备实际动手能力和问题解决能力。 课程设计的任务书详细规划了两周的设计进度,第一周主要用于课题介绍、资料准备、初步设计方案的讨论和制定,随后逐步深入到硬件和软件模块的具体设计。在第二周,学生们将进行各模块的实施、编写说明书,并在最后一天提交设计资料,进行答辩。 设计成果将以系统总体方案选择与说明、系统结构框图、硬件与软件设计说明、调试结果、使用说明、程序清单以及相关的参考文献等部分呈现。参考文献提供了丰富的学习资源,涵盖了单片机原理、接口技术以及应用实例,确保了设计的理论依据和实践支持。 整个设计过程旨在培养学生的实践操作技能,提升他们对单片机及其应用的理解,以及解决实际问题的能力,为今后的工程实践打下坚实的基础。
2023-02-27 上传
毕 业 设 计 题目 基于单片机的数字电压表设计 姓 名 学 号 系 (院) 班 级 指导教师 职 称 基于网络分享文档修改 二零一五年五月廿三日 摘 要 在电路设计中我们时常会用到电压表,过去大部分电压表还是模拟的,虽然精度较高 但模拟电压表采用用指针式,里面是磁电或电磁式结构,所以响应较慢。为适应许多高 速信号领域目前已广泛使用数字电压表。数字电压表的诞生打破了传统电子测量仪器的 模式和格局,它显示清晰直观、读数准确,采用了先进的数显技术,大大地减少了因人 为因素所造成的测量误差事件,数字电压表是把连续的模拟量(直流输入电压)转换成不 连续、离散的数字形式,并加以显示的仪表。数字电压表把电子技术、计算技术、自动 化技术的成果与精密电测量技术密切的结合在一起,成为仪器、仪表领域中独立而完整 的一个分支,数字电压表标志着电子仪器领域的一场革命,也开创了现代电子测量技术 的先河。 本设计是基于Atmel51单片机开发平台和自动控制原理的基础上实现的一种数字电压 表系统。该系统采用Atmel89S52单片机作为控制核心,以ADC0804为数据采样系统,实现 被测电压的数据采样;使用稳压二极管做过压保护,并通过模拟开关实现了输入量程的 自动转换;使用字符液晶显示被测电压。 关键词: 数字电压表、AT89S52、电压检测、模数转换 Abstract In circuit design, we often use voltage meter,Over the past most of the voltage meter or a simulation,Although high precision analog voltage used in the table, but with the pointer, which is a magnetic or electromagnetic structure,so the slow response.To meet the many areas of high-speed signal has been widely used digital voltmeter.The birth of digital voltage meter break the traditional model of electronic measuring instruments and patterns. It shows the clear and intuitive, accurate readings, using an advanced digital display technology, greatly reduced due to human factors of the measurement error caused by the incident. Digital voltage meter is a row of analog (DC input voltage) into a non-continuous, discrete digital form, and the instrument display. Digital voltage meter to electronic technology, computing technology, automation technology and precision of the results of electrical measurement technology closer together and become instruments, meters and complete an independent field of a branch, digital voltage meter indicates that the field of electronic devices a revolution and also pioneered the modern pioneer of electronic measurement technology. The design is based on Atmel51 microcontroller development platform and automatic control based on the principle of a digital voltage meter system.The system uses Atmel89S52 microcontroller as the control core, ADC0804 for the sampled data sy